public class SysCode{ private String sys_code; // 系统状态码 private String sys_desc; // 状态码描述 private...String asso_code; // 伴生状态码 private String asso_desc; // 状态码描述 protected static final Map状态码说明 * @param sys_code 系统状态码 */ public SysCode(String asso_code, String...* @param asso_desc 伴生状态码说明 * @param sys_code 系统状态码 */ public static SysCode container(String...* @param asso_code 伴生状态码 * @return 状态码对象 */ public static SysCode get(String asso_code) { return
本期介绍 本期主要介绍常用API——Object、StringBuilder、包装类 文章目录 1. ...例如 根据 JDK 源代码及 Object 类的 API 文档, Object 类当中包含的方法有 11 个。...例如: 在API中对String类有这样的描述:字符串是常量,它们的值在创建后不能被更改。...,就可以使用基本类型对应的包 装类,如下: 3.2 装箱与拆箱 基本类型与对应的包装类对象之间,来回转换的过程称为 ” 装箱 “ 与 ” 拆箱 “ : 装箱 :从基本类型转换为对应的包装类对象...拆箱 :从包装类对象转换为对应的基本类型。
= null && a.equals(b)); } * Objects.equals()容忍空指针 二、常用API 1....转为字符串 String s = sb.toString(); System.out.println(s); } } 三、包装类...装箱与拆箱 * 【装箱】基本数值 ---> 包装对象 //使用构造函数函数 Integer i1 = new Integer(int i); //使用包装类中的valueOf方法...开始,基本类型与包装类的装箱、拆箱动作可以自动完成。...基本类型与字符串之间的转换 除了Character类之外,其他所有包装类都具有parseXxx静态方法可以将字符串参数转换为对应的基本类型 * 【Byte】 parseByte(String s)
二、HTTP状态码五大类 一)1XX 信息,服务器收到请求,需要请求者继续执行操作。 二)2XX 成功,操作被成功接收并处理。常见的是200,代表请求成功。
引言 在 web 项目中,我们经常使用自定义状态码来告知请求方请求结果以及请求状态;在 Python 中该如何设计自定义的状态码信息呢? 普通类加字典设计状态码 #!...] } 巧用枚举类设计状态码信息 利用枚举类就可以巧妙的设计状态码信息 枚举类的定义 #!...from enum import Enum class StatusCodeEnum(Enum): """状态码枚举类""" OK = (0, '成功') ERROR...[1] 通过 @property 装饰器把类型的方法当属性使用,由于 枚举类.属性名 对应着不同的枚举对象就很好的把状态码和信息进行了封装。...状态码信息枚举类 分享一波我平时用的状态码信息枚举类,供大家参考参考。 #!
十九.常用API 19.1Math Math包含执行基本数字运算的方法 没有构造方法,如何使用类中的成员呢?...看类的成员是否都是静态的,如果是,通过类名就可以直接调用公 19.1.1 Math的常用方法 绝对值 public class MathDemo { public static void
Spring Boot后端使用Spring MVC框架处理这些请求,并将数据以JSON或XML格式返回给前端。Vue.js接收到响应后,使用响应数据更新其组件状态,从而实现数据的双向绑定和动态更新。...二、状态码 在Java后端开发中,HTTP状态码(HTTP Status Codes)用于表示服务器对客户端请求的响应。...以下是一些常见的HTTP状态码及其含义: 2.1:1xx - 信息性状态码 100 Continue:继续发送请求的剩余部分。...304 Not Modified:如果客户端发送了一个带有条件请求的GET请求,并且资源未被修改,则返回此状态码。...return R.ok("查询竞赛信息成功").put("data", jingsaixinxiView); } 四、返回数据体 data 是返回的数据体,JSON格式,根据不同的业务有不同的JSON体
本文将详细介绍如何使用接口盒子提供的免费API接口来获取网页状态码,并支持指定地域访问节点(国内、香港、美国等)。...接口简介这个API接口允许用户获取指定网址的访问状态码(如200、404等),并可以指定不同的地域访问节点进行检测,非常适合网站监控、链接有效性检查等应用场景。...code200=成功, 400=错误信息提示msg成功时返回网页状态码,错误时返回提示信息调用示例基本GET请求:复制https://cn.apihz.cn/api/wangzhan/getcode.php...: print(f"网站状态码: {result['msg']}")else: print(f"请求失败: {result['msg']}")返回结果示例成功响应:json复制{"code"...SEO要求爬虫开发:作为爬虫的前置检查步骤总结接口盒子提供的网页状态码检测API简单易用,免费开放,支持多地域检测,是开发者和网站管理员的有力工具。
【读码JDK】java.lang包目录 java.lang.Boolean类Api介绍及测试 package lang; import org.junit.Test; /** * @author...* * 系统属性可通过getProperty访问,该方法由System类定义。
and codeStatus (recommended) implementation('org.apache.httpcomponents:httpclient:4.5.8') //json...compile 'com.alibaba:fastjson:1.2.6' package com.furtech.javautils; import com.alibaba.fastjson.JSON...output=json&location=121.713683,31.379010&key=44d019ff91fd44b95e6bd251c7774673&radius=1000&extensions...=all"; String json = ""; httpRequest0(url, json); httpRequest1(url, json);...*/ private static void httpRequest1(String url, String json) { CloseableHttpClient
【读码JDK】java.lang包目录 文章目录 【读码JDK】-java.lang.Byte类Api介绍及测试 toString valueOf parseByte decode byteValue...floatValue doubuleValue hashCode equals compareTo compare compareUnsigned toUnsignedInt toUnsignedLong 【读码JDK...】-java.lang.Byte类Api介绍及测试 toString 返回表示指定byte的新String对象,转换为10进制 byte b = 0x6E; System.out.println(Byte.toString...double db = B.doubleValue(); hashCode Byte B = Byte.valueOf("123"); /* 返回此Byte的哈希码;...等于调用intValue()的结果 */ System.out.println(B.hashCode()); /* 返回byte值的哈希码;
在开发用户身份验证、账号安全等功能时,开发者调试c#手机验证码短信接口时,常因对API返回状态码理解不透彻、捕获方式不当,导致接口调用失败后无法快速定位问题——比如分不清是手机号格式错误(406)还是API...二、API状态码的底层逻辑与分类2.1状态码的层级划分调试c#手机验证码短信接口时,需区分两类状态码,这是正确解析的基础:第一层:HTTP状态码(如200、400、500):表示请求是否到达接口服务器并被接收...2.2核心业务状态码的含义解析业务状态码是接口调试的关键,按问题类型可分为三类:基础校验类(401-404):如401(账号为空)、402(密码为空)、403(手机号为空)、404(短信内容为空),均为请求参数基础校验失败.../sms/Submit.json",encodedParams);//4.先校验HTTP状态码(网络层面)if(!...,最后解析业务状态码,逐步缩小问题范围;状态码归类处理:将状态码按“参数类、凭证类、内容类”归类,编写通用解析函数,避免重复代码;测试用例覆盖:针对405、406、407、4085等核心状态码编写测试用例
发票查验API支持通过标准接口实时核验发票真实性及状态(如正常、作废、红冲等)。然而,接口返回的状态码直接影响调用结果的判断与业务逻辑处理。...准确理解各类状态码的含义,有助于开发者高效集成、快速定位问题并提升系统稳定性。本文将简要说明增值税发票查验接口常见状态码及其技术含义。...>"},]}}2.2机动车销售统一发票{"code":"状态码>","msg":"","data":{"checkNum":"","administrativeDivisionName...>"},]}}2.3增值税普通发票{"code":"状态码>","msg":"","data":{"checkNum":"","administrativeDivisionName...>"},]}}2.4增值税电子专用发票{"code":"状态码>","msg":"","data":{"checkNum":"","administrativeDivisionName
目前短信验证码应用场景就太多了,比如 : 用户注册、登录验证、找回密码、支付认证等,我们基本上都是通过第三方的短信服务完成对用户的验证,当然国内比较出名的就是阿里云 and 腾讯云,阿里云短信通讯是原名叫...‘大于’,腾讯云没怎么了解过,阿里云的SDK和API官网都有,所以这里演示腾讯云,因为个人认证每个月有100条免费哦呢!!...新建工具类Smsutil,简单的从官方的代码中修改一下。...集成的mq,所以直接写个监听类即可。...1是传入验证码,2是传入验证码过期时间。 最后测试结果如下:
【读码JDK】java.lang包目录 几种类加载器 Bootstrap ClassLoader 负责加载JDK自带的rt.jar包中的类文件,它是所有类加载器的父加载器,Bootstrap...Mainfest文件的classpath属性指定,System ClassLoader是Extension ClassLoader的子加载器 自定义加载器 java.lang.ClassLoader类Api...* 此设置优先于类加载器的默认断言状态,并优先于任何适用的每个包默认值。 * 如果已经初始化了命名类,则此方法无效。 (初始化一个类后,其断言状态不会改变。)...* 如果指定的类不是顶级类,则此调用将不会影响任何类的实际断言状态。...并丢弃与类加载器关联的任何包默认值或类断言状态设置。
【读码JDK】java.lang包目录 几个问题: System.out.println(Integer.divideUnsigned(10, 2)) System.out.println...java.lang.Integer类Api介绍及测试 package lang; import org.junit.Test; /** * https://blog.csdn.net/yvonne8...Integer.valueOf("33"); Integer integer2 = Integer.valueOf(33); } /** * 此对象的哈希码值
【读码JDK】java.lang包目录 该类文章主要就是介绍JDK API的描述和用法,可以当手册来查询 java.lang.Character类Api介绍及测试 valueOf 返回表示指定的char...Character character = Character.valueOf('A'); char a = character.charValue(); hashCode 返回此Character的哈希码;...如果指定字符等于或大于 0x10000(Unicode 补充码点 的最小值),则该方法返回 2。否则,该方法返回 1。 此方法不会验证指定字符是否为有效的 Unicode 代码点。
【读码JDK】java.lang包目录 请自行调整包路径,中文仅供参考。...java.lang.Double类Api介绍及测试 package lang; import org.junit.Test; /** * @author jujun chen * @date 2020...Double.valueOf(123.123); double d1 = d.doubleValue(); } /** * 返回此Double对象的哈希码。...Double.valueOf(123.123); System.out.println(d.hashCode()); /* 返回double值的哈希码;...* * 请注意,在大多数情况下,类的两个实例Double , d1和d2 ,d1.equals(d2)为true当且仅当d1.doubleValue() == d2.doubleValue
本博客 猫叔的博客,转载请申明出处 我是一个普通的比你还普通的代码撰写人员,甚至不敢号称是程序员,我每天起床都接到这样一个任务,我需要去完成一个API,一个普通的API,我可以不用写文档、不用写注释...我开始去完成这个模糊的API任务,毕竟很多人都能写出一个漂亮的API。 在我这边完成的过程中,我遇到了第一个难题:我要选择什么语言? ?...好吧,为了这个API我选择进入Java这个器皿中。...搜索量大的时候你就加索引,如果有兴趣搭建搜索引擎,你甚至可以使用ElasticSearch;而Mongo DB则适合分布式文件存储,对,还有HBase面向列的存储,他们其中还有一些是开源的,如果你能去贡献一点代码,...我很传统的构建了dao、service、controller等包,并针对这个API构建了对应的类,可是构建这些东西,其实IDEA都帮我做好了,我不知道我要写什么… 我陷入了沉思…一天、两天、一个月、一年